ELECTRONIC
CONTROL
SETUP
INSTRUCTIONS
Se
Washer
control
NOTE:
After
the
washer/dryer
has
been
installed
and
plugged
in,
the
display
will
show
“O
MINUTES”
on
the
washer
and
dryer
portions
of
the
display.
After
the
washer
and
dryer
doors
have
been
opened
and
closed,
the
display
will
show
the
price
for
each
machine.
On
washer/dryers
set
for
free
cycles,
the
display
sections
will
flash
“SELECT
CYCLE.”
1.
PD
Models:
Insert
coins
until
“SELECT CYCLE”
flashes
on
the
display
portion
of
the
washer
or
dryer
that
is
to
be
run.
PR
Models:
A
debit
card
is
required
rather
than
coins.
Generation
1
or
2
debit
card
systems
may
be
used;
but
when
the
Generation
2
debit
system
is
used,
the
controls
will
automatically
be
set
to
Enhanced
Debit
mode
(J.
Ed).
In
Enhanced
Debit
mode,
the
card
balance
will
also
display
when
a
debit
card
is
inserted
into
the
reader.
.
Door
must
be
closed
on
the
desired
washer/dryer
before
cycle
selection
is
made.
.
Press
the
fabric
setting
button
for
the
washer/dryer
cycle
desired.
After
the
cycle
is
started,
the
time
will
display
and
count
down.
.
lf
a
cycle
is
interrupted
by
opening
the
door
or
power
loss,
“RESELECT
CYCLE”
will
flash
in
the
display.
To
restart
the
washer/dryer,
close
door
and
reselect
desired
cycle.
NOTE:
When
set
for
free
vend
operation
an
ongoing
dryer cycle
will
cancel
if
the
door
is
opened.

General
Washer/Dryer
User
Information
SCROLLING
“OUT
OF
ORDER”
MESSAGE,
FOLLOWED
BY
A
FAILURE
OR
DIAGNOSTIC
CODE,
SHOWING
IN
DISPLAY
-
This
condition
indicates
the
washer/dryer
is
inoperative.
Diagnostic
codes
being
displayed
on
the
upper
portion
of
the
display
pertain
to
the
dryer
section,
and
diagnostic
codes
displayed
on
the
lower
portion
of
the
display
apply
to
the
washer
section.
Diagnostic
codes
displayed
on
both
the
upper
and
lower
portions
of
the
display
pertain
to
the
control
system
of
both
the
washer
and
dryer.
“O
MINUTES”
SHOWING
IN
DISPLAY
~
This
indicates
the
cycle
is
complete
and
the
washer/dryer
cannot
be
operated.
Coins
dropped
or
debit
inputs
during
this
condition
will
be
stored
in
escrow
but
cannot
be
used
until
normal
operation
is
restored
by
opening
and
closing
the
door.
If
a
door switch
has
failed,
causing
“O
MINUTES”
to
remain
in
the
display
after
the
door
is
opened
and closed,
it
must
be
replaced
before
normal
operation
can
be
restored.
COLD
START
(initial
first
use)
-
Washer/dryer
is
programmed
at
the
factory
as
follows:
Washer
11-minute
wash
period
$1.75
wash
price
(PD
models)
$0.00
wash
price
(PR
models)
3
rinses
(extra rinse not
enabled)
Dryer
5
minutes
per
quarter
for
PD
models
45
minutes
dry
time
for
PR
models
$1.50
dry
price
(fixed
cycle
with
top
off
-
PD
Models)
$0.00
dry
price
(fixed
cycle
-
PR
Models)
